Weekly Detailed Course Contents
WeekTheoreticalPracticeLaboratory
1Language (Language-Nation Relationship / Language-Culture Relationship) will be able to use science and knowledge better by mastering their mother tongue.
2Languages on Earth. The Place of Turkish Language Among World Languages.
3Language Families in Terms of Resources. Language Groups in Terms of Structure.
4Historical Periods of Turkish Language. Historical Development of Turkish Written Language.
5OOld Turkish- Middle Turkish- New Turkish- Modern Turkish.
6Current Situation of Turkish Language and Its Spread Areas.
7phonology
8Midterm Exam
9Phonology. Shape Information - Roots Suffixes (Constructive and Conjugation Suffixes).
10Words in Terms of Meaning and Functions.
11Semantics- Meaning in Word- Relations Between Words.
12Sentence Knowledge - Properties of Word Groups.
13Types of Word Groups.
14Elements of Sentence.
15Sentence Types and Sentence Analysis.
